| # baa.ai · Merino-Pro-4bit | |
| **The premium unified retrieval model — bi-encoder embedding *and* cross-encoder reranking in one package, over a single shared word-embedding table.** A 1024-dimensional multilingual model, by BAA AI (Black Sheep AI). ~872M params, 4-bit quantized (~0.5 GB). | |

| ## What it is | |
| A two-role retrieval model over a **shared input word-embedding matrix** (~256M params, stored once). The bi-encoder embedder and cross-encoder reranker are both built on the `xlm-roberta-large` backbone and **co-trained** to share a single word-embedding table at **no quality loss**, while each role keeps its native layers and head. 4-bit weight quantization is lossless on this stack (the embedder is the limiter; rerank tolerates lower bits). | |
| - **Embed role:** bi-encoder, 1024-d, L2-normalized. Prepend `"query: "` to queries. | |
| - **Rerank role:** cross-encoder, single relevance logit per (query, document) pair. | |
| - **Router:** call `.embed(...)` or `.rerank(...)`. | |
| ## Usage | |
| ```python | |
| from modeling_baa import BaaEmbeddingReranker # included in this repo | |
| m = BaaEmbeddingReranker("baa-ai/Merino-Pro-4bit") | |
| qv = m.embed(["my query"], is_query=True)[0] # 1024-d normalized | |
| dv = m.embed(["doc a", "doc b"]) | |
| ranked = m.rerank("my query", ["doc a", "doc b"], top_k=10) # [(doc, score), ...] | |
| ``` | |
